Understanding Food Industry Compliance: Why Certification Matters for Drawer Slides

When drawer slides are used in commercial kitchen equipment—chef bases, refrigerated prep tables, under-counter storage—they become part of the food handling environment. This means they must comply with strict food safety regulations, regardless of whether they directly touch food. The Three Major Certification Systems

Food Safety Certification Comparison for Drawer Slides

CertificationRegionKey StandardWhat It CoversEnforcement
NSF/ANSINorth AmericaNSF/ANSI 2 & 51Design, construction, material safety, cleanabilityHealth department inspections verify NSF mark [1]
FDAUnited States21 CFR (Food Contact Substances)Material composition, indirect food additivesManufacturer self-certification with FDA oversight [5]
LFGBEuropean UnionLFGB Section 30 & 31Heavy metals, migration testing, sensory evaluationMandatory for German market, widely accepted in EU [3]
Source: NSF Standards Portfolio, FDA Food Contact Substances, HQTS LFGB Testing Guide

NSF/ANSI 2-2025: The Gold Standard for Commercial Kitchen Equipment

The NSF/ANSI 2 standard governs the design and construction of food handling equipment. The 2025 revision updated requirements for material safety, fabrication, construction, and performance. Key provisions include [6]:

  • Angles and corners must be smooth to prevent bacterial buildup
  • Fasteners, latches, and hinges must be cleanable without disassembly
  • Materials must be non-toxic and corrosion-resistant
  • Surfaces must be easily cleanable with standard commercial kitchen sanitizers
  • Glass and coating materials (new in 2025 revision) have specific safety requirements

NSF certification indicates that equipment has undergone independent testing and verification to meet commercial foodservice equipment standards. Health departments in most US states require NSF-certified equipment for commercial kitchens, and inspectors verify the NSF mark during routine inspections [7].

FDA Food Contact Substance Regulations

The FDA regulates materials that come into contact with food under 21 CFR (Code of Federal Regulations). For drawer slides used in food equipment, the key considerations are [5]:

  • Indirect food additives: Even if the slide doesn't touch food directly, lubricants, coatings, and metal finishes must comply with FDA regulations
  • Manufacturer responsibility: The component manufacturer is responsible for ensuring compliance, not just the final equipment assembler
  • Documentation requirements: Buyers may request FDA compliance letters or test reports as part of supplier qualification

LFGB: Europe's Stricter Standard

The German LFGB (Lebensmittel- und Futtermittelgesetzbuch) is one of the most rigorous food safety regulations globally. For drawer slides and food equipment components, LFGB testing includes [3]:

  • Sensory testing: Materials must not impart taste or odor to food
  • Heavy metal limits: Strict thresholds for lead, cadmium, chromium, and nickel migration
  • Plastic migration testing: For any polymer components (bearings, seals, coatings)
  • Silicone and resin testing: Specific protocols for elastomeric materials

Material Requirements: Stainless Steel 304 vs 316 for Food Industry Applications

The Material Question Every Buyer Asks

One of the most common questions from commercial kitchen equipment buyers is: 'Should I choose 304 or 316 stainless steel for drawer slides?' The answer depends on the specific application environment, budget constraints, and regional regulatory requirements.

Key Fact: Both 304 and 316 stainless steel are considered food-grade and meet FDA regulations and NSF/ANSI 51 standards for food contact materials. The choice between them is driven by corrosion resistance requirements and cost considerations [2].

Stainless Steel 304 vs 316: Comparison for Food Industry Drawer Slides

Property304 Stainless Steel316 Stainless SteelBest For
Food Grade ComplianceYes - FDA & NSF compliantYes - FDA & NSF compliantBoth suitable for food contact
Chromium Content18%16-18%Similar corrosion resistance base
Nickel Content8%10-14%316 has better overall corrosion resistance
MolybdenumNone2-3%316 excels in chloride environments
Corrosion ResistanceGood for general food serviceExcellent for harsh environments316 for high-salt, high-humidity
CostStandard pricing15-25% premium304 for budget-conscious projects
Typical ApplicationsGeneral kitchen storage, dry areasSeafood prep, high-humidity, coastalMatch to environment
Source: AZoM Materials Science, NSF Standards Portfolio

When to Choose 304 Stainless Steel

Grade 304 is the most widely used food-grade stainless steel. It's suitable for [2]:

  • General commercial kitchen storage (dry ingredients, utensils, cookware)
  • Refrigerated prep tables in standard humidity environments
  • Under-counter storage in restaurants and cafeterias
  • Applications where cost is a primary consideration
  • Indoor installations with controlled temperature and humidity

When to Choose 316 Stainless Steel

Grade 316 contains molybdenum, which provides superior resistance to chlorides and acids. It's recommended for [2]:

  • Seafood processing and preparation areas (high salt exposure)
  • High-humidity environments (tropical climates, steam kitchens)
  • Coastal installations (salt air corrosion)
  • Applications involving acidic foods (citrus, vinegar, tomato products)
  • Premium equipment where longevity justifies the cost premium

Surface finish often matters more than steel grade for hygiene. A properly polished #4 finish on 304 stainless steel can outperform a poorly finished 316 in terms of cleanability and bacterial resistance. Suppliers should prioritize surface quality alongside material selection [2].

Other Material Considerations

Beyond the steel grade, food industry drawer slides have additional material requirements:

  • Bearings and rollers: Must use food-grade lubricants or self-lubricating materials compliant with FDA 21 CFR 178.3570
  • Coatings and finishes: Any powder coating or plating must be FDA-compliant for indirect food contact
  • Seals and gaskets: Silicone or rubber components must pass LFGB sensory testing if targeting EU markets
  • Fasteners: All screws, bolts, and rivets must be the same or higher grade stainless steel to prevent galvanic corrosion

Configuration Comparison: Choosing the Right Specification for Your Target Market

No One-Size-Fits-All Solution

The 'best' drawer slide configuration depends on your target market, customer segment, and value proposition. Below is an objective comparison of common configurations to help Southeast Asian suppliers make informed decisions when listing products on Alibaba.com.

Drawer Slide Configuration Comparison for Food Industry Applications

ConfigurationCost LevelTarget MarketCertification RequiredProsConsBest For
304 SS + NSFMediumUS commercial kitchensNSF/ANSI 2Cost-effective, widely accepted, good corrosion resistanceNot ideal for high-salt environmentsGeneral restaurant storage, prep tables, dry areas
316 SS + NSFHighPremium US markets, seafoodNSF/ANSI 2Superior corrosion resistance, longer lifespan25% cost premium over 304Seafood processing, coastal installations, high-humidity
304 SS + LFGBMedium-HighEU markets (Germany, France)LFGB Section 30/31EU market access, stricter quality perceptionMore testing required, longer lead timeEuropean commercial kitchens, food processing equipment
316 SS + LFGBPremiumPremium EU, pharmaceutical foodLFGB Section 30/31Maximum corrosion resistance, premium positioningHighest cost, niche marketHigh-end equipment, harsh environments, export premium
304 SS + FDA OnlyLow-MediumPrice-sensitive marketsFDA 21 CFRLower cost, faster time to marketLimited market access, less competitiveDomestic Asian markets, non-critical applications
Zinc-Plated + BasicLowestNon-food applicationsNoneLowest costNot suitable for food industry, corrosion riskFurniture only, NOT recommended for food equipment
Note: Zinc-plated or carbon steel slides should NOT be used in food industry applications due to corrosion and contamination risks

Cleaning and Maintenance Requirements: What Buyers Expect from Suppliers

Beyond Material: The Cleanability Factor

Food safety compliance isn't just about material certification—it's also about how easily equipment can be cleaned and maintained. NSF/ANSI 2-2025 specifically addresses cleanability requirements [6]:

Design Requirements for Cleanability

  • No sharp corners or crevices where food particles and bacteria can accumulate
  • Smooth welds and joints that can be wiped clean without disassembly
  • Accessible lubrication points or sealed bearings that don't require frequent maintenance
  • Compatible with commercial sanitizers including chlorine-based, quaternary ammonium, and peroxide solutions

Supplier Documentation Expectations

Commercial kitchen equipment buyers expect suppliers to provide:

  • Cleaning instructions: Specific guidance on compatible cleaners and methods
  • Maintenance schedules: Recommended lubrication intervals and procedures
  • Chemical compatibility: List of sanitizers that won't damage the finish or components
  • Replacement parts availability: Assurance that bearings, seals, and other wear items can be replaced

Best Practices for Southeast Asian Suppliers

To meet buyer expectations for cleaning and maintenance:

  1. Use consistent materials: All components (slide body, ball bearings, fasteners, seals) should be the same or compatible stainless steel grade
  2. Specify finish requirements: #4 brushed finish is standard for food equipment; avoid rough or porous finishes
  3. Provide chemical compatibility charts: List which commercial sanitizers are safe for your product
  4. Include maintenance documentation: Even simple one-page guides add significant value
  5. Offer sealed bearing options: Reduce maintenance requirements for high-volume users

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Pitfalls for Food Industry Component Suppliers

MistakeConsequenceSolution
Claiming 'food grade' without certificationBuyer distrust, potential legal issuesOnly make claims backed by actual certification
Using 304 for coastal installationsPremature corrosion, warranty claimsRecommend 316 for high-salt environments
Incomplete documentationDelayed procurement, lost ordersPrepare complete certification package upfront
Ignoring cleanability requirementsEquipment fails health inspectionDesign for easy cleaning per NSF/ANSI 2
Mixing material gradesGalvanic corrosion, component failureUse consistent stainless steel throughout
